Jose Alvarado is returning to his roots. The New York Knicks have traded for the Brooklyn native in a move that aims to bolster their roster. This acquisition from the New Orleans Pelicans occurred just before the NBA trade deadline.

Trade Details

On Thursday, the Knicks completed a significant trade. They acquired Jose Alvarado, a 27-year-old guard known for his solid gameplay. This season, he has made a notable impact with averages of 7.9 points, 3.1 assists, and 2.8 rebounds per game over 41 games, primarily coming off the bench.

Departure from the Knicks

To secure Alvarado, the Knicks traded Dalen Terry, who was recently obtained from the Chicago Bulls. Along with Terry, New York sent two second-round draft picks to New Orleans.
